Shakalakaboomboom bidding to cap brilliant day for Nicky Henderson

Barry Geraghty riding Shakalakaboomboom (R) clear the last to win the Majordomo Hospitality Handicap Steeple Chase from Mon Parrain (L) at Cheltenham racecourse on December 09, 2011 in Cheltenham, England. (Photo by Alan Crowhurst/Getty Images)
Related Articles
Nicky Henderson has had the first three winners at Aintree on Grand National day and he is looking to claim victory in the showpiece with Shakalakaboomboom.

Simonsig, Sprinter Sacre and Oscar Whisky have given Nicky Henderson a treble on Grand National day at Aintree and the top trainer is looking to cap a fantastic day by saddling Shakalakaboomboom to victory in the biggest race of the day.

The 8-year-old has already won at both Cheltenham and Punchestown this season although he was beaten on his last run, losing to Kilmacowen when well fancied at Warwick.

However, the Nicky Henderson stable are clearly in top form and jockey Barry Geraghty is riding on the crest of a wave after his treble in the opening three races at Aintree and the Cheltenham Festival champion jockey will be looking to claim success in the Grand National.

Shakalakaboomboom has been well back to win the 2012 Grand National and if he does then there are sure to be tears from the trainer, who was very emotional after watching Oscar Whisky win earlier in the day.
